Transaction 03084caaeced0fce03679ae29c7b2e8f1483bdcb26e3584900ceab074a7c60bb

1 Input
1 Outputs
  • 03084caaeced0fce03679ae29c7b2e8f1483bdcb26e3584900ceab074a7c60bb:0
  • value  1605745
    address  18xHTRqn7RDoYF58NXQNZtLDTBscc9o8Ge